90 years...

 

Allied Soldiers Killed:

 

* Belgium: 13,700

* British Empire: 908,000

o Australia: 60,000

o Canada: 55,000

o India: 25,000

o New Zealand: 16,000

o South Africa: 7,000

o United Kingdom: 715,000

* France: 1,240,000

* French Colonies: 114,000

* Greece: 5,000

* Italy: 650,000

* Japan: 300

* Montenegro: 3,000

* Romania: 336,000

* Russia: 1,700,000

* Serbia: 45,000

* United States: 50,600

 

Central Powers Soldiers Killed:

 

* Austria-Hungary: 1,200,000

* Bulgaria: 87,500

* Germany: 1,770,000

* Turkey: 325,000

 

Civilians Killed:

 

* Austria-Hungary: 300,000

* Belgium: 30,000

* Britain: 31,000

* Bulgaria: 275,000

* France: 40,000

* Germany: 760,000

* Greece: 132,000

* Romania: 275,000

* Russia: 3,000,000

* Serbia: 650,000

* Turkey: 1,000,000
